Would Tier 4(Refusal) affects PSW.

Post by i3luf » Sat Mar 31, 2012 3:11 am

hi,

i have applied for tier 4 general student in 2010 and refused for not submitting the bachelors degree then re-applied a fresh application with my bachelors degree got my visa, now applying for PSW, would that refusal affect my PSW or do i need to write down my refusal details in PSW form.




thank you very much for you help and advice.

Post by rosie877 » Sat Mar 31, 2012 6:02 pm

No it won't affect it. In the form they ask you what was the reason for the refusal and how will this time be different?

Just answer that.

It's not like it was refused due to illegal activity, u just forgot a document. It happens.

Post by ImmAdvCenLtd » Tue Apr 03, 2012 12:51 pm

Hi
The refusal may not affect you but if you had a period without leave during your studies (ie when you had the refusal if you did not resubmit within the validity of your previous leave) that will and they can refuse your PSW for that reason even if you meet all the other requirements.

I have recently assisted someone who was refused on this basis and he ended up with no right of appeal as his leave had expired, but we managed to get the UKBA to agree to reconsider after some pre-action correspondence and he was granted his PSW visa.
